WebYour dock line should have 1/8" of diameter for every 9' of boat with a minimum size of 3/8". This means a 20' boat should use 3/8" lines. A 40' boat should use 5/8" line. WebPontoons can be used for a variety of uses, including on private lakes and ponds, allowing access as a public walkway, to hold marquees and stages for events, and as floating sundecks in recreational areas. On the commercial side, they can be a platform for workers, as well as machinery, holding up to 350 kg per square metre per layer.
